How to Make Pizza on Blackstone
- Step 1 – Heat up the grill. Preheat the Blackstone grill over medium high heat (approximately 350 degrees F). This is the perfect temperature for a great pizza and heats in about 3-5 minutes.
- Step 2 – Warm the pepperoni. Sauté the pepperonis for 30 seconds on each side to heat up the pepperoni. This extra step only takes a few seconds and takes the pizza up a level.
Step 3 – Then assemble the pizzas. Spread approximately ⅓ cup pizza sauce on each precooked dough.
Step 4 – Then top with the mozzarella cheese and the heated up pepperonis. I prepared my pizzas on a cutting board so that it was easy to slide them onto the grill.
Step 5 – Cover and cook the pizza. Then slide the prepared pizzas onto the flat top grill. Cover with a Dome Lid and cook for 6-12 minutes until the bottom of the crispy crust are golden brown and the cheese is melted and bubbling on top.
Step 6 – Allow to sit. Carefully remove the pepperoni pizza from the grill, let them sit for a few minutes on a wire rack. The hardest part of this recipe is waiting to cut it. Then they are ready to slice, serve topped with parmesan cheese and enjoy!
Expert Tips and Tricks
- Pizza Sauce. You can use store bought or make homemade pizza sauce. Feel free to use what you prefer.
- You can use a pizza peel. This makes it easy to slide the pizza right on to the griddle. If you do not have one, try using a cutting board.
- Temperature Gun. The pizza is best cooked at 350 degrees. I prefer to use a temperature gun to make sure it is ready for the pizza.
- Personal Pizzas. Feel free to use smaller individual personal size pizza crusts. Everyone can make their own pizza and customize with toppings.
- Cheese. We used shredded mozzarella but you can use any type of cheese you prefer. Colby Jack is delicious for a blend of cheeses. I also like sliced fresh mozzarella.
- Vegetables. If you want to add veggies to your pizza, saute them on the flat top surface with olive oil. Then add to the pizza for a delicious topping.

Pizza on Blackstone
Ingredients
- 2 Pre-made 12″ Pizza Crust
- 2/3 cup Pizza Sauce
- 8 oz Mozzarella Cheese shredded
- 20-22 Slices Pepperoni
Instructions
- Preheat the Blackstone grill over medium high heat (approximately 350 degrees F).
- Sauté the pepperonis for 30 seconds on each side to heat up the pepperoni.
- Then assemble the pizzas. Spread approximately ⅓ cup pizza sauce on each pre-made pizza crust. Then top with the mozzarella cheese and the heated up pepperonis. I prepared my pizzas on a cutting board so that it was easy to slide them onto the grill.
- Then slide the prepared pizzas onto the grill. Cover and cook for 6-12 minutes until the bottom of the crusts are golden brown and the cheese on top has melted.
- Carefully remove the pizzas from the grill, let them sit for a few minutes. Then they are ready to slice, serve and enjoy!
